Former Isiolo South MP charged with possession of fake bank notes

Former Isiolo South Member of Parliament Abdi Tepo has been charged with the possession of fake bank notes among four other counts at the Milimani Law Courts on Monday, July 29, 2024.

The former MP was arrested alongside his wife who worked at the defunct National Hospital Insurance Fund (NHIF) on Thursday, July 25, 2024.

“On the 25th day of July 2024, at Donholm estate within Nairobi County, Abdi Koropu Tepo was found in possession of 34,200 forged USD currency notes for one hundred denomination knowing them to be forged, ” the charge sheet read in part.

Tepo was also charged with the making or possession of paper or implements of forgery contrary to section 367 (a) of the Penal Code. Investigators noted that Tepo was arrested with some 300 pieces of paper intended to resemble paper used in making Euro notes.

Additionally, he was charged with the possession of a firearm without a valid firearm certificate contrary to section 4 (a) of the Firearm Act.

Tepo was also charged with being in possession of ammunition contrary to Section 4 of the Firearm Act. Detectives told the court that the former MP had at least 8o rounds of 9mm ammunition alongside his Ceska pistol.

He was also charged with failure to comply with any condition to which a firearm certificate is held contrary to section 4 (2) (b) as read with section 5 (9) of the firearm act Cap 114 of the laws of Kenya.

The MP pleaded not guilty to the possession of forged bank notes and was released on a cash bail of Ksh100,000 and one contact person.

MP’s dramatic arrest

The Ethics and Anti-Corruption Commission (EACC) on Thursday, July 25, 2024, arrested the former Member of Parliament and his wife in a raid which led to the recovery of assorted items.

According to the anti-graft body, the couple was arrested after the former Isiolo MP attempted to open fire at the detectives during the raid.

The operation targeted Tepo’s wife- Halima Gura, a former quality assurance officer at the defunct National Hospital Insurance Fund (NHIF).

The detectives conducted the evening raid to investigate fraudulent payments made to Beirut Pharmacy and Medical Centre in Eastleigh between 2021 and 2023 amounting to Ksh199 million.

“During the operation, detectives recovered two briefcases full of US dollars, estimated to be in millions, and assorted chemicals (in powder and liquid form) suspected to be used for making fake notes. Samples of the notes tested at the EACC Integrated Financial Forensic Lab were fake,” EACC said.
